About the Role

Together AI is building the AI Native Cloud, an end-to-end platform for the full

generative AI lifecycle, combining the fastest LLM inference engine with state-of-the-art

AI cloud infrastructure. The Together Cloud team builds the Together GPU Clusters

product, which provides high-performance, AI-ready GPU clusters through a self-serve

cloud console and is the virtualized infrastructure layer powering Together’s inference,

RL, and fine-tuning products.

As a Senior Software Engineer in Together Cloud Infrastructure, you will play a key role

in building the next generation AI cloud platform – a highly available, global, blazing-fast

cloud infrastructure that virtualizes cutting-edge ML hardware (GB200s/GB300s,

BlueField DPUs). You'll enable state-of-the-art ML practitioners with self-serve AI cloud

services, such as on-demand + managed Kubernetes and Slurm clusters, for both our

internal SaaS products (inference, fine-tuning, RL) and our external cloud customers,

spanning dozens of data centers across the world.

Responsibilities

• Design, build, and maintain performant, secure, and highly-available backend services/operators that run in our data centers and automate hardware management, such as Infiniband partitioning, in. DC parallel storage provisioning, and VM provisioning.

• Design and build out the IaaS software layer for a new GB200 data center with thousands of GPUs.

• Design and build distributed GPU scheduling and the global management plane that power on-demand and managed clusters across dozens of data centers

• Develop infrastructure that powers our internal inference, RL, and fine-tuning products in addition to external cloud customers

• Design and build systems that scale per-cluster capacity limits and automate the onboarding of new capacity
